What can I see during takeoff from Doha International in Doha?

During takeoff from Doha International (DOH), sit on the Left side for the best views. Doha's main departure runway 34L sends aircraft northward over the city and the West Bay skyline. The left side faces west toward central Doha, giving a clear view of the dense urban grid and the Qatar peninsula coastline curving into the Persian Gulf. Notable sights include: West Bay skyscraper cluster, Doha Corniche waterfront arc, Qatar peninsula coastline, shallow turquoise Persian Gulf waters.

What can I see when landing at Rivesaltes in Perpignan?

When landing at Rivesaltes (PGF), sit on the Left side for the best views. Perpignan's runway 15 approach brings aircraft in from the north-northwest, descending over the Roussillon plain. The left side faces east toward the Mediterranean coast and the Etang de Leucate lagoon, while also offering a clear view of the Pyrenees foothills to the southwest on final approach. Notable sights include: Etang de Leucate coastal lagoon, Mediterranean coastline near Canet-en-Roussillon, Canigou massif in the Pyrenees to the southwest, Roussillon agricultural plain.

What does the Doha to Perpignan flight path pass over?

The route crosses the northern tip of Saudi Arabia, then over Jordan and southern Turkey or northern Syria depending on routing, before crossing the eastern Mediterranean over Cyprus or the Aegean Sea, then over Greece and the Ionian Sea, up through Italy or Corsica and Sardinia, and finally across the Gulf of Lion toward Perpignan. The Aegean island chains, the Italian Apennines, and Sardinia are the most visually distinctive midpoint features.
